Josh Koscheck Force Out of UFC 163 Bout Against Demian Maia

josh-koscheck

The UFC has announced that an undisclosed injury will sideline Josh Koscheck (17-7) who was scheduled to face Demian Maia (18-4) at UFC 163 in a battle of top 10 Welterweights.

Josh Koscheck was heading into this fight for the first time in his career off of back to back losses to Johnny Hendricks (SD) and Robbie Lawler (KO).Prior to the losing streak Koscheck has won consecutive bouts over Matt Hughes (KO) and Mike Pierce (SD). With the retirement of Forrest Griffin and Stephan Bonnar this, Koscheck along with Chris Leben, Diego Sanchez, and Mike Swick are the final remaining active fighters in the UFC from season 1 of The Ultimate Fighter.

Since dropping from Middleweight to Welterweight Demian Maia has won 3 fights in a row over Dong Hyun Kim (TKO), Rick Story (SUB), and Jon Fitch (UD). Maia one of the best Jiu Jitsu practitioners in the world has 9 of 12 stoppage wins by submission.

It is unknown at this time if Maia ill remain on the UFC 163 card.

UFC 163 takes place on August 3 at the HSBC Arena in Rio De Janeiro, Brazil; and is headlined by Chan Sung Jung “The Korean Zombie” challenging Jose Aldo for the UFC Featherweight title.
